"""Resolve Space-specific runtime defaults for Hermes containers.""" from __future__ import annotations import os import shlex import sys from collections.abc import Mapping, Sequence from pathlib import Path SPACE_WEB_ARGS = ["dashboard", "--host", "0.0.0.0", "--port", "7860", "--no-open"] DEFAULT_HERMES_HOME = "/opt/data" SPACE_HERMES_HOME = "/data/hermes" DEFAULT_API_SERVER_PORT = "8642" DEFAULT_API_SERVER_UPSTREAM_HOST = "127.0.0.1" API_SERVER_PORT_PATHS = ( ("platforms", "api_server", "extra", "port"), ("platforms", "api_server", "port"), ("api_server", "extra", "port"), ("api_server", "port"), ) def is_hf_space(env: Mapping[str, str]) -> bool: return bool(env.get("SPACE_ID") or env.get("SPACE_HOST")) def resolve_hermes_home(env: Mapping[str, str]) -> str: current = env.get("HERMES_HOME") or DEFAULT_HERMES_HOME if is_hf_space(env) and current == DEFAULT_HERMES_HOME: return SPACE_HERMES_HOME return current def resolve_default_command(env: Mapping[str, str], argv: Sequence[str]) -> list[str]: if argv: return list(argv) if is_hf_space(env): return SPACE_WEB_ARGS.copy() return [] def resolve_hermes_command( env: Mapping[str, str], argv: Sequence[str], executable: str = "hermes", ) -> list[str]: return [executable, *resolve_default_command(env, argv)] def _resolve_config_path(env: Mapping[str, str]) -> Path: return Path(resolve_hermes_home(env)) / "config.yaml" def _strip_inline_comment(text: str) -> str: quote: str | None = None result: list[str] = [] for char in text: if char in {"'", '"'}: if quote == char: quote = None elif quote is None: quote = char if char == "#" and quote is None: break result.append(char) return "".join(result).rstrip() def _parse_scalar(text: str) -> str | None: value = _strip_inline_comment(text).strip() if not value: return None if len(value) >= 2 and value[0] == value[-1] and value[0] in {"'", '"'}: return value[1:-1] return value def _read_yaml_path_value(text: str, target_paths: Sequence[tuple[str, ...]]) -> str | None: stack: list[tuple[int, str]] = [] for raw_line in text.splitlines(): line = raw_line.rstrip() stripped = line.lstrip(" ") if not stripped or stripped.startswith("#") or stripped.startswith("-"): continue indent = len(line) - len(stripped) key, separator, remainder = stripped.partition(":") if not separator: continue while stack and indent <= stack[-1][0]: stack.pop() path = tuple(part for _, part in stack) + (key.strip(),) value = _parse_scalar(remainder) if path in target_paths and value is not None: return value if value is None: stack.append((indent, key.strip())) return None def _config_api_server_port(env: Mapping[str, str]) -> str | None: config_path = _resolve_config_path(env) try: config_text = config_path.read_text(encoding="utf-8") except OSError: return None value = _read_yaml_path_value(config_text, API_SERVER_PORT_PATHS) if value is None: return None try: port = int(value, 10) except ValueError: return None if 0 < port <= 65535: return str(port) return None def resolve_api_server_port(env: Mapping[str, str]) -> str: explicit = (env.get("API_SERVER_PORT") or "").strip() if explicit: return explicit return _config_api_server_port(env) or DEFAULT_API_SERVER_PORT def resolve_api_server_upstream(env: Mapping[str, str]) -> str: explicit = (env.get("UPSTREAM") or "").strip() if explicit: return explicit return f"http://{DEFAULT_API_SERVER_UPSTREAM_HOST}:{resolve_api_server_port(env)}" def _command_string(env: Mapping[str, str], argv: Sequence[str]) -> str: executable = env.get("HERMES_EXECUTABLE", "hermes") return shlex.join(resolve_hermes_command(env, argv, executable=executable)) def main(argv: Sequence[str] | None = None) -> int: argv = list(sys.argv[1:] if argv is None else argv) env = os.environ if not argv or argv[0] == "home": print(resolve_hermes_home(env)) return 0 if argv[0] == "command": print(_command_string(env, argv[1:])) return 0 if argv[0] == "api-server-port": print(resolve_api_server_port(env)) return 0 if argv[0] == "api-server-upstream": print(resolve_api_server_upstream(env)) return 0 if argv[0] == "exec": print_only = False args = argv[1:] if args and args[0] == "--print-only": print_only = True args = args[1:] command = resolve_hermes_command( env, args, executable=env.get("HERMES_EXECUTABLE", "hermes"), ) if print_only: print(shlex.join(command)) return 0 os.execvpe(command[0], command, dict(env)) prog = os.path.basename(sys.argv[0] or "space_runtime.py") raise SystemExit( f"Usage: {prog} [home|command|api-server-port|api-server-upstream|exec [--print-only] [args...]]" ) if __name__ == "__main__": raise SystemExit(main())
